### LiftSim dispatch stalls

If the Carrowgate elevator-dispatch simulator stops assigning cars, it's almost always the tick scheduler wedged on a stale lock. Restart the dispatcher pod first — nine times out of ten that clears it. If stalls persist, the sim is probably running with drifted settings. Compare the running config against the blessed values listed below.

settings of bafof-tagep:
[frador]
port = 9300
region = west-1
host = frador.norvacorp.corp
timeout_ms = 3000
retries = 5

Quick heads-up on Pinwheel UI versioning: we cut a minor release every sprint, and anything touching component props needs a changeset file in the PR. No changeset, no merge — the bot will nag you. Majors are rare and go through the design council first. The full policy, with examples of what counts as breaking, lives on the internal page below.

wiki page, bahip-yahip: https://grafana.qirvanlabs.corp/browse/display/projects/cc3a1b9dbfc9

Handover note — Varnley Depot to Oakmere Annex. I'm passing you the full master key set for Buildings C and D: twelve keys on the sealed brass ring, tag intact. Please verify the count against the log before signing, and store them in the inner cabinet, not the front desk drawer. The courier collecting them tomorrow has been briefed. The confidential hand-over instruction follows below.

courier memo of yajef-bajep: the frawyn jordor courier leaves the norwyn ledger at gate 2781 under passcode 330769

## Approvals: GC pauses in Matchbox

Hey plugin folks — if your plugin runs inside the Matchbox matching service, heads up: anything that allocates heavily can trigger long garbage-collection pauses and trip our latency SLO. Changes that touch allocation hot paths need an approval before we'll load them in production. File a request on the Matchbox board with a heap profile attached. The approver who signs off on GC-sensitive changes is listed below.

signatory, tageg-fajog: Ulaael Sordor